A cross-platform user library providing access to USB devices
C Shell C++
Latest commit 2adf2c7 Jan 8, 2014 @pbatard pbatard libusbx 1.0.18-rc1
Failed to load latest commit information.
.private WinCE: Include COPYING and license information in binary snapshots. Apr 16, 2013
Xcode fixed link errors by adding missing files to Xcode project Jul 30, 2013
android Android: Add support for Linux/Android platforms Dec 28, 2013
doc Add hotplug support. May 15, 2013
examples examples: check value returned by ftell() Oct 6, 2013
libusb libusbx 1.0.18-rc1 Jan 8, 2014
msvc Windows: Add Visual Studio 2013 solution files Dec 13, 2013
tests tests: set output_file to a valid value Sep 28, 2013
.gitattributes Add INSTALL_WIN.txt eol=crlf to .gitattributes May 15, 2013
.gitignore Android: Build for all Android architectures Dec 28, 2013
AUTHORS libusbx 1.0.18-rc1 Jan 8, 2014
COPYING Initial commit Dec 2, 2007
ChangeLog libusbx 1.0.18-rc1 Jan 8, 2014
INSTALL Initial commit Dec 2, 2007
INSTALL_WIN.txt WinCE: Add support for WinCE (Solution files) Jan 23, 2013
Makefile.am Makefile.am: Add Xcode dir to EXTRA_DIST Aug 30, 2013
NEWS libusbx-1.0.14 Sep 25, 2012
PORTING Misc: Rebrand to libusbx Apr 3, 2012
README Nathan is a maintainer now, so add him to the README Aug 30, 2013
README.git README: Add OS X specific notes Aug 2, 2013
TODO Misc: Update copyrights, TODO and libusb_version.describe Sep 18, 2012
autogen.sh autogen.sh: Honor NOCONFIGURE=1 Jun 20, 2013
bootstrap.sh Autotools: Fix autogen.sh behavior when libtool is not found Jun 6, 2012
configure.ac Android: Add support for Linux/Android platforms Dec 28, 2013
libusb-1.0.pc.in Autotools: Carry over 2012.10.23 libusb changes Nov 25, 2012



libusbx is a library for USB device access from Linux, Mac OS X,
Windows and OpenBSD/NetBSD userspace, with OpenBSD/NetBSD, and to a
lesser extent some of the newest features of Windows (such as libusbK
and libusb-win32 driver support) being EXPERIMENTAL.
It is written in C and licensed under the GNU Lesser General Public
License version 2.1 or, at your option, any later version (see COPYING).

libusbx is abstracted internally in such a way that it can hopefully
be ported to other operating systems. Please see the PORTING file
for more information.

libusbx homepage:

Developers will wish to consult the API documentation:

Use the mailing list for questions, comments, etc:

- Pete Batard <pete@akeo.ie>
- Hans de Goede <hdegoede@redhat.com>
- Xiaofan Chen <xiaofanc@gmail.com>
- Ludovic Rousseau <ludovic.rousseau@gmail.com>
- Nathan Hjelm <hjelmn@users.sourceforge.net>
(Please use the mailing list rather than mailing developers directly)